The Concept of a Liquidity Provider

Forex liquidity providers (LPs) store large amounts of trading assets and operate as intermediaries between buyers and sellers to help brokers execute customer orders. LPs play an important role in the market by providing liquidity, and they conform to international conventions, country laws, and regulatory regulations regulated by the applicable state agencies.

Tier 1 and Tier 2 LPs are the two types of LPs. Tier 1 suppliers are major financial institutions with significant capital and market power, whereas Tier 2 providers provide liquidity from various sources within their network. ECN brokers are forex brokers with direct access to large liquidity pools of Tier 1 providers.

The Most Important Factors to Consider While Looking for a Supplier

  • Technology: It is critical to assess a liquidity provider’s technology before deciding. To examine a provider’s technology, visit their website and contact them if you have any queries. This research will help you assess whether the provider is a good fit for your needs.
  • Reputation: Pick a service provider with a solid reputation for providing high-quality services. To determine their reputation, search internet forums, contact the service directly, and read independent evaluations; This will assist you in determining whether dealing with the service is worthwhile.
  • Regulatory Compliance: When selecting a service provider, confirming that they are functioning within legal boundaries is critical. Contact the regulatory authorities in the provider’s home country to learn about their level of monitoring and supervision. Inquire about the provider’s compliance policies by visiting their website or contacting them directly.
  • Financial Stability: A liquidity provider’s financial stability is critical for the timely and complete payment of client commitments. Review financial accounts, speak with rating agencies, and verify with the country’s regulator to determine a provider’s stability. This information will shed light on the provider’s level of control.
  • Costs: When looking for a trustworthy Forex liquidity provider, reviewing the service fees of other providers can help you come to a well-informed conclusion.
